Day 1

Exploring Buenos Aires

  • Check in at the chic Hotel Madero, located right in the stylish Puerto Madero district.
  • Savor Buenos Aires' palatable blend of European and Latin American cultures with a visit to Casa Rosada, the presidential palace located in Plaza de Mayo.
  • Take a stroll down the vibrant streets of Caminito, where artists showcase their colorful paintings and street performances in La Boca neighborhood.
  • Visit El Ateneo Grand Splendid, the breathtakingly beautiful bookstore that was formerly a theater and now houses shelves full of books, live music and a cafe.
  • Stop at Don Julio, a top-ranking parrilla, for exceptional steak, grilled to perfection with the traditional Argentine chimichurri sauce.
Day 2

Gaucho culture and tango dancing

  • Set out for a day trip to Estancia Santa Susana, dressed in traditional cowboy gear and embark on horseback rides amidst the rolling pampas countryside.
  • Witness a thrilling horseback riding and cattle herding show by gauchos, followed by a hearty Argentine barbecue lunch with all the trimmings.
  • Return to the city to take a tango lesson, and then head to Maldita Milla Milonga, a local hall where you can put your practice to the test on the dance floor.
  • Get a dose of cutting-edge architecture with the Faena Hotel, which houses chic art installations and a bohemian rooftop bar, complete with panoramic city views and craft cocktails.
